How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Sophia?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Sophia Studio Apartments | $700 | $700 | $700 |
Sophia 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,165 | $650 | $1,941 |
Sophia 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,383 | $869 | $2,766 |
Sophia 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,639 | $1,025 | $3,188 |

Cheapest Available Sophia and Nearby 1 Bedroom Apartments
As of March 27, 2025 the lowest priced 1 Bedroom apartment unit in Sophia, NC is the Model 600 1bd/1ba @ E Strider St Model starting from $775 at Arlington Square West/East/Farmers Trace . The second most affordable Sophia 1 Bedroom is the 1 Bed 1 Bath Garden Model at Southgate Gardens starting at $810 in the Davidson neighborhood. The average price for all 1 Bedroom apartments in Sophia is currently $1,165.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 1 Bedroom options in Sophia:

What Are Walk Score®, Transit Score®, and Bike Score® Ratings?
- Walk Score® measures the walkability of any address.
- Transit Score® measures access to public transit.
- Bike Score® measures the bikeability of any address.
